Celery Root Salad with Apples and Walnuts

Serves: 2-3
Preparation Time: 30 minutes

Ingredients:

  • 1 celery root, peeled and cut into matchsticks
  • 1 apple, cored, quartered, and cut into slivers
  • ½ cup walnuts, toasted
  • Vinaigrette

  • 2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
  • 1 shallot, finely diced
  • 1 garlic clove, minced
  • salt and freshly ground black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
  • 1 tablespoon plain yogurt or sour cream
  • ¼ cup extra virgin olive oil
  • Instructions:

    Make vinaigrette first by combining the first 7 ingredients.

    To cut celery root into matchsticks, peel the celery root as described below, and cut into 1/8” rounds. Stack these slices and cut them into long thin strips. Cook the celery root strips in a pot of salted boiling water for 3-4 minutes, until just soft. Drain and rinse with cold water. Toss with apple, vinaigrette and walnuts. Try serving over a bed of greens.

    Variation: Use hazelnuts and hazelnut oil instead of walnuts and olive oil. Also try walnut oil.
